How teams move from demos that fall out of date to ones that update themselves
Turning on automatic updating for one demo is a quick decision. Moving an entire library from something that quietly rots to something that maintains itself takes a bit more planning. This is the playbook for making that shift deliberately.
Moving to a self-updating demo library means deciding which demos are worth automating first, recording flows narrow enough to hold up to automatic rebuilding, choosing where a review step belongs, and building a habit of checking that refreshes are actually landing correctly, rather than assuming the system works forever unattended. Product, Sales Enablement, and Product Marketing teams tend to lead this shift, since their demos are the ones most directly tied to what the product looks like right now. Rushing this rollout tends to backfire, since a poorly scoped first batch can undermine trust in the whole approach before it’s had a chance to prove itself.
Before You Start: Which Demos to Move First
The instinct to start with the most important demo first is understandable but usually backwards; starting with a lower-stakes, narrower flow lets the team build confidence in the automatic rebuilding process before trusting it with something customer-facing and high-visibility.
Not every demo needs to be first in line for automatic updating, and moving the whole library at once makes it hard to catch problems early. A few filters worth applying:
- High-exposure demos with a track record of going stale. If a specific demo has already caused a mismatch someone noticed, it’s a strong early candidate, since the cost of staleness there is already proven.
- Narrow, well-defined flows. A short, focused walkthrough holds up better to automatic re-running than a long, sprawling tour through many parts of the product. Start with flows that are easier for the system to rebuild cleanly.
- Demos tied to a fast-changing part of the product. Areas under active development go stale fastest and benefit the most from automatic detection rather than depending on someone remembering to check.
- Demos where a review step feels comfortable to skip. Lower-stakes internal demos are reasonable candidates for fully automatic publishing early on, before extending the same approach to higher-stakes, customer-facing material.
Demos that don’t fit these, long, sprawling, high-stakes, and unproven, are reasonable to move later, once the process has been tested on lower-risk material first.
The Workflow, Step by Step
Treat the first pass through this sequence as a pilot worth watching closely, since the lessons from it shape how confidently the program can expand afterward.
1. Audit the current library and flag high-exposure demos. Identify which demos get shared or viewed the most and which have already drifted out of date. This becomes the starting list for the move.
2. Record narrow, focused flows. For demos going through this process for the first time, favor tighter, more specific walkthroughs over broad tours, since narrower flows hold up more reliably to automatic rebuilding.
3. Decide on a review policy per demo. Lower-stakes, internal demos are reasonable to publish automatically. Higher-stakes, customer-facing demos are often worth a review step, at least while the process is still new to your team.
4. Turn on automatic detection and let it run. Once a flow is recorded, Velo’s browser agent watches for changes to the UI or features that affect it and rebuilds the demo when something shifts.
5. Check refreshed demos periodically, even the automatic ones. Especially early on, spot-check a sample of automatically published demos to confirm the rebuilds are landing accurately, not just that the system ran.
6. Expand to more of the library as confidence builds. Once the initial set is running reliably, extend the same approach to more demos, gradually including higher-stakes, customer-facing material as the process proves itself.
7. Keep a fallback for edge cases. Some flows are complex enough, or change often enough in unpredictable ways, that they may need occasional manual attention even with automatic detection in place. Build in a way to flag those rather than assuming full coverage everywhere.
Setting This Up by Team
Notice that all three team-specific approaches below share the same underlying discipline: start narrow, verify the rebuilds are landing accurately, and only then expand coverage, rather than flipping automatic publishing on broadly from day one.
How to Set Up Auto-Updating Demos in a Product Team’s Workflow
Start with onboarding and activation flows, since new users have no context to notice a mismatch themselves, which makes these some of the highest-stakes candidates for reliable automatic detection. Record these as narrow, focused flows rather than a full product tour, and keep a light review step in place until the automatic rebuilds have proven consistent across a few release cycles.
How to Set Up Auto-Updating Demos in a Sales Enablement Team’s Workflow
Prioritize the demos reps actually use most, since those carry the highest cost when they go stale and the biggest win when they don’t. Keep a review step on external, prospect-facing demos initially, since a rep’s trust in the library depends on every version being reliably accurate, not just usually accurate. As confidence builds, extend automatic publishing to lower-stakes internal training demos first.
How to Set Up Auto-Updating Demos in a Product Marketing Team’s Workflow
Tie the highest-priority launch demos to this process specifically, since these are the ones most likely to age out the moment the next release ships. Build a habit of spot-checking automatically refreshed launch demos right after a release, since that’s exactly when the underlying product is most likely to have changed in ways worth double-checking closely.
Common Mistakes When Moving to Auto-Updating Demos
Most of these mistakes come from moving faster than the underlying trust in the system actually justifies.
- Moving the whole library at once. Starting broad makes it harder to catch problems with the automatic rebuild process before they affect high-stakes material. Start narrow and expand.
- Recording overly broad flows. Long, sprawling walkthroughs are more likely to break or produce awkward rebuilds when something changes. Narrower, focused flows hold up better.
- Skipping review entirely on customer-facing material too early. Automatic publishing is convenient, but especially while this capability is still maturing, a review step on high-stakes demos is a reasonable safeguard.
- Assuming full coverage everywhere. Some flows, and some kinds of product changes, may need occasional manual attention even with automatic detection running. Build in a way to catch what falls outside its coverage.
- Never spot-checking. Even reliable automatic systems benefit from periodic verification, especially in the early stages of adopting a genuinely new capability.
